Oxford

Running in Oxford is constrained by the city's flat, university-dominated terrain—the Parks Run along the Cherwell and Port Meadow loops are the standard routes, with most training done on towpaths or college grounds. Cyclists dominate the scene: the Oxonian CC 25 and Didcot Phoenix CC 25 are the bread-and-butter time trials, both starting from the flats north of the city and pushing into the Oxfordshire plains for 40km efforts. Hills only appear west toward the Cotswolds (elevation ~200m more), where the four-day Cotswold Way challenge beckons serious endurance cyclists.
